- Description
- This monoclonal antibody CSTEM30 reacts with human Neuroligin-4, X linked, also known as NLGN4X, NLGN4, Neuroligin-4, and Neuroligin 4X. Applications Reported: This CSTEM30 antibody has been reported for use in immunocytochemical staining and flow cytometric analysis. (Fluorochrome-conjugated CSTEM30 is recommended for use in flow cytometery.) Applications Tested: This CSTEM30 antibody has been tested by immunocytochemistry on formaldehyde-fixed and permeabilized human iPSCs, and by flow cytometry on human iPSCs. For immunocytochemistry, this can be used at less than or equal to 5 µg/mL. For flow cytometry, this antibody can be used at less than or equal to 0.5 µg/test. A test is defined as the amount (µg) of antibody that will stain a cell sample in a final volume of 100 µL. Cell number should be determined empirically but can range from 10^5 to 10^8 cells/test.

- Experimental details
- Immunocytochemistry of fixed and permeabilized human iPSCs plated on murine derived feeder cells using 5 µg/mL Mouse IgG2a K Isotype Control (Product # 14-4724-82) (left) or 5 µg/mL NLGN4X (Neuroligin-4) Monoclonal Antibody (right) followed by F(ab’)2-Goat anti-Mouse IgG Secondary Antibody eFluor® 660 (Product # 50-4010-82). Nuclei are stained with DAPI. An iPSC colony (positive staining) and mouse embryonic fibroblasts (negative staining) are in both fields of view.

- Experimental details
- Staining of a mixture of normal human iPSC and the murine C2C12 cell line with Anti-Human TRA-1-60 (Podocalyxin) PerCP-eFluor® 710 (Product # 46-8863-82) and 0.25 µg of Mouse IgG2a kappa Isotype Control, Purified (Product # 14-4724-82) (left) or 0.25 µg of Anti-Human NLGN4X (Neuroligin-4) Purified (right) followed by F(ab’)2-Goat anti-Mouse IgG PE (Product # 12-4010-82). Viable cells, as determined by Fixable Viability Dye eFluor® 450 (Product # 65-0863-14), were used for analysis.
